Straightening Meanders. Flood walls. Soft engineering. 7. Managing flooding by rgamesby. Think about it. Rivers are managed in a huge variety ways and for a variety of different reasons. We use rivers for collecting water for drinking, industry and farming, and we manage then to prevent damage caused by deposition, erosion and flooding. WebSoft Engineering River Management Schemes set up to work with the natural processes along the river to reduce the effects of flooding.
